How to Become a Fha 203K Contractor

If you are a contractor and looking to expand your business, one of the ways to do this is by becoming an FHA 203k contractor.

What is an FHA 203k contractor?

An FHA 203k contractor is a professional who has been certified to work on properties that require renovation or repair. The Federal Housing Administration (FHA) insures these loans, and they are offered to individuals who want to purchase a home that needs to be renovated or repaired.
